Join Cooper Equipment Rentals, a new division of Cooper Tacia General Contracting. We are seeking a qualified and experienced Mechanic A to join our office in New Bern, NC. In this role you will diagnose, repair, and maintain a wide variety of construction equipment, including excavators, skid steers, boom lifts, telehandlers, and other small tools and specialty items.
Responsibilities- Perform advanced diagnostics and repairs on diesel and gas engines, hydraulics, electrical systems, drive trains, and fuel systems on-site.
- Oversee and conduct all scheduled and preventative maintenance on Cooper owned fleet
- Produce detailed and timely service reports and work orders
- Maintain an organized and safe working environment
- Build positive and lasting relationships with customers
- Adhere to all company safety guidelines and protocols
- Perform additional duties as assigned
- HS diploma or equivalent
- 5+ years of experience as heavy construction technician or equipment mechanic
- Must possess various tools needed for role
- Rental equipment background preferred
- Ability to operate various equipment including booms lifts, scissor lifts, telehandlers, skid steers and other construction-related equipment
- Strong understanding of telematics, diagnostic software, and equipment specific tools
- Strong understanding of diesel engines, hydraulics, electrical systems, and emissions systems
- Must always maintain a well-organized and clean shop
- Valid driver’s license
- Strong interpersonal skills and ability to effectively communicate with customers
- Attention to detail with a strong safety mindset
- Advanced computer skills to properly document repairs and work orders
- Ability to work effectively across organizational boundaries
